Föredragshållare: Kaj Nyström, Umeå universitet

Titel: The Skorohod Oblique Reflection Problem in Time-dependent Domains

Abstract

The deterministic Skorohod problem plays an important role in the construction and analysis of diffusion processes with reflection. In the form discussed in this talk, the multi-dimensional Skorohod problem was introduced, in time-independent domains, by H. Tanaka and further investigated by P.-L. Lions and A.-S. Sznitman. Subsequent results of several researchers have resulted in a large literature on the Skorohod problem in time-independent domains. In a recent paper (joint work with T. Önskog) we conduct a thorough study of the multi-dimensional Skorohod problem in time-dependent domains and we subsequently use the established results to construct solutions to stochastic differential equations with oblique reflection in time-dependent domains. The purpose of the talk is to briefly discuss these results.
